JOB DESCRIPTION

Winter Sports, Inc 

Title:Reservation Agent

Department:Central Reservations 

Status: Full Time Regular (FTR)

FLSA:Non-Exempt, Hourly

Job Summary: The Central Reservations Agent’s objective is to take phone calls, enter reservations into the computer, process associated paperwork and have a high level of accuracy and attention to detail. The Central Reservations office is located in the upper village at Whitefish Mountain Resort. The office is open seven days per week throughout the year; days and hours of operation vary depending upon the season and the business demands.

Specific Duties:

•Answer phones in a professional and friendly manner and advise callers of lodging options available, as well as upselling callers when appropriate with lift tickets and activities.

•Understand and communicate lodging packages, booking rules and property specifics.

•Follow the Reservation Sales script and procedures for handling guest calls. 

•Perform all necessary data entry of reservations and any guest deposit payments or refunds.

•Communicate efficiently with the accounting department any inconsistencies on reservations.

•Process payments and guest information for reservations made online.

•Sending clear communication to guests prior to arrival, including check-in instructions and upselling activities.

•Reconcile payments for customer deposits daily and call on any overdue customer deposits. 

•Assist Sales Manager with various sales and marketing projects, including updating property descriptions and updating property photos.

•Input third party bookings and ensure accuracy across platforms including Expedia, Booking.com, VRBO, Airbnb, Redawning.

•Responding to emails and inquiries in the resort’s lead management system.
